As spring approaches and home projects ramp up, there’s a serious but often overlooked danger:
🧽 Oil‑soaked rags can spontaneously combust.
Rags used with linseed oil, wood stain, paint, finishing oils — and even cooking oils can heat up as the oil oxidizes. When those rags are piled up or tossed aside, the heat can build until they ignite all on their own — sometimes hours later.
⚠️ This is especially important to know:
•Never leave oil‑soaked rags in a pile, trash can, or garage
•Do NOT wash or dry them — oil‑soaked rags can catch fire inside the dryer
•This applies to cooking oils too (olive oil, vegetable oil, etc.)
âś… Safer handling:
•Lay rags flat outdoors to dry completely, OR
•Place them in a metal container with a tight‑fitting lid until proper disposal
